Emilee F. Greenhouse
Born and raised in Albuquerque, Emilee graduated cum laude from the University of New Mexico with a double major in vocal performance and languages. While at UNM, she lived abroad in Germany for one year to study opera.
After graduating from UNM, she worked as a paralegal for a boutique law firm that focused on appeals and post-conviction petitions. Deciding to pursue the practice of law further, Emilee enrolled in the University of New Mexico School of Law. While earning her degree, she joined the New Mexico Law Review, the National Mock Trial Team, the Marshall-Brennan Constitutional Literacy Project, and worked as a tutor.
In her free time, Emilee enjoys cooking, practicing hot yoga, and exploring new cities and hiking trails.
